Transaction 6581374b9fc2cc64c2cf46f41745cd1114ac57301b4272ef61666dfc46603a4d
1 Input
1 Output
-
6581374b9fc2cc64c2cf46f41745cd1114ac57301b4272ef61666dfc46603a4d:0
- value
- 781640
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d054a9a8622dbfc3a8bfebdb4677a73d736200e
- address
- bc1q35z54x5xytdlcw5tl67mgem6w0tnvgqwfjdwfk